BOXL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

17 of the 6,934 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Boxlight (BOXL)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$336K — down 12% from $384K a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 2 funds opened new BOXL positions and 1 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 2 added to existing stakes and 7 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Renaissance Technologies, adding an estimated $9.76K. The largest seller was HRT Financial, cutting an estimated $11.9K.
